Effect of Lowering the Dialysate Sodium on Blood Pressure in Hemodialysis Patients
Effect of Lowering the Dialysate Sodium on Blood Pressure in Hemodialysis Patients: a Randomized Controlled Trial.

Summary
Patients currently receiving hemodialysis will be randomized to receive 1 of 3 dialysate sodium prescriptions. The effects on blood pressure, interdialytic weight gain, thirst, and intradialytic symptoms will be assessed.
